About the Role

Reporting to the Chief Technology Officer, the Network and Telecommunications Manager provides people leadership to a team of network and telecommunications engineers operating in an environment of change and growth. You will balance hands-on team leadership with operational accountability for the University's network and telecommunications services, fostering a collaborative, high-performing culture while ensuring reliable service delivery. Your Key Responsibilities would include:

  • Lead, coach, and develop a team of network and telecommunications engineers, setting clear expectations, building collective capability, and reducing single points of failure through cross-skilling
  • Proactively manage team wellbeing and workload, particularly during periods of change or high operational demand
  • Lead the team through organisational and technical change, providing clarity and maintaining engagement while translating broader organisational direction into practical, team-level priorities
  • Maintain end-to-end accountability for the reliable delivery of network and telecommunications services across the University's campus, research, and cloud environments
  • Oversee incident and problem management for network services, ensuring effective resolution, clear stakeholder communication, and professional documentation standards
  • Manage vendor and supplier relationships, including service level agreements and performance reviews
  • Guide the evolution of the network engineering function toward modern platform engineering practices, including Infrastructure as Code, DevSecOps integration, automation of provisioning and compliance workflows, and enhanced observability and monitoring tooling
  • Contribute technical input on cloud and hybrid network connectivity, emerging technologies such as SD-WAN, SASE/SSE architectures, Wi-Fi 6E/7, and cloud-native networking patterns

About You (Selection Criteria)

You are an experienced people leader with a genuine passion for developing teams and navigating organisational change. You bring strong operational instincts honed in complex enterprise network environments, combined with an appetite for continuous improvement and modern engineering practices. You communicate with clarity to both technical and non-technical audiences, and you understand that great infrastructure starts with great people.

  • Tertiary qualifications in a related field, or equivalent knowledge, skills, and experience, with a demonstrated commitment to ongoing professional development
  • Proven experience leading, coaching, and developing a team of technology professionals, including performance management, career development, and team wellbeing
  • Demonstrated experience leading a technical team through organisational or operational transformation while maintaining engagement and delivery
  • Strong understanding of network and telecommunications infrastructure and operations in a complex enterprise environment, including campus LAN/WAN, data centre networking, firewall and perimeter security, wireless platforms, VoIP/UC, and DNS/DHCP/IPAM services
  • Experience as a service owner or operational manager with end-to-end accountability for network or infrastructure services, including incident, problem, and change management (e.g., ITIL)
  • Proven ability to manage vendor and supplier relationships, including service level agreements and performance oversight
  • Familiarity with contemporary engineering practices such as Infrastructure as Code (Ansible, Terraform), DevSecOps, observability platforms, CI/CD pipelines, and cloud networking concepts across AWS, Azure, or similar platforms
